... Read moreIn everyday life, we all encounter moments when trying to explain ourselves feels utterly exhausting. The phrase "ya me cansé de explicar mejor júzguenme" captures this sentiment perfectly — it translates to "I'm tired of explaining, better just judge me." This feeling often arises when repeated explanations fail to bring understanding or when others dismiss our perspective without giving it proper consideration. From my personal experience, reaching this point can be a pivotal moment. It might seem like giving up on explaining is the only option left, but it's also an opportunity to reflect on why communication is breaking down. Are the expectations unrealistic? Is there a lack of mutual respect? Understanding these factors can help us decide whether to persist, change our approach, or simply accept others' judgments and focus on actions instead. Importantly, this phrase highlights the emotional labor involved in constant explanations, especially in personal relationships or workplaces. It reminds us that everyone deserves empathy and patience, but also that it's okay to set boundaries when explaining becomes draining. For those feeling overwhelmed by similar frustrations, consider channeling your energy into showing your truth through consistent actions rather than words. Sometimes, living authentically speaks louder than any explanation. Sharing this experience openly may help others realize they are not alone in their struggles with communication fatigue.
